Researchers have just lately discovered and succeeded in synthesizing conolidine, a natural compound that displays promise to be a potent analgesic agent with a more favorable safety profile. Even though the correct mechanism of action continues to be elusive, it is at this time postulated that conolidine could possibly have many biologic targets. Presently, conolidine has become proven to inhibit Cav2.two calcium channels and raise The supply of endogenous opioid peptides by binding to some lately discovered opioid scavenger ACKR3. Even though the identification of conolidine as a possible novel analgesic agent presents a further avenue to deal with the opioid disaster and regulate CNCP, further more scientific tests are vital to know its mechanism of action and utility and efficacy in managing CNCP.

Elucidating the exact pharmacological mechanism of motion (MOA) of Normally taking place compounds can be hard. Though Tarselli et al. (60) produced the main de novo synthetic pathway to conolidine and showcased that this In a natural way developing compound proficiently suppresses responses to both equally chemically induced and inflammation-derived pain, the pharmacologic goal accountable for its antinociceptive motion remained elusive. Supplied the problems related to common pharmacological and physiological ways, Mendis et al. used cultured neuronal networks developed on multi-electrode array (MEA) technological know-how coupled with sample matching reaction profiles to supply a possible MOA of conolidine (sixty one). A comparison of drug consequences in the MEA cultures of central anxious technique active compounds identified the response profile of conolidine was most much like that of ω-conotoxin CVIE, a Cav2.

Most recently, it has been identified that conolidine and the above derivatives act within the atypical chemokine receptor three (ACKR3. Expressed in equivalent regions as classical opioid receptors, it binds to some big range of endogenous opioids. As opposed Conolidine to most opioid receptors, this receptor functions being a scavenger and will not activate a 2nd messenger system (59). As mentioned by Meyrath et al., this also indicated a doable link amongst these receptors and the endogenous opiate method (59). This study in the end identified that the ACKR3 receptor did not create any G protein signal response by measuring and acquiring no mini G protein interactions, unlike classical opiate receptors, which recruit these proteins for signaling.
